Pattern Interrogatories in Aid of Judgment—
Corporate Debtor
[Short Form]
1.State the following information about yourself.
a.Full legal name:
b.Business address:
c.Residence address:
2.State the following information about the corporation.
a.Exact corporate name:
b.Each trade name or assumed name used by the corporation:
3.With respect to each person who has been a director of the corporation during the past four years, please state that person’s—
a.Name:
b.Residence address:
4.With respect to each person who has been an officer of the corporation during the past four years, please state that person’s—
a.Name:
b.Office held:
c.Residence address:
5.Please state the following information about each of the holders of any stocks, bonds, or securities issued by the corporation.
a.Name of holder:
b.Residence address:
6.State the nature of each business engaged in by the corporation during the past four years.
7.Please state the address (street, city, state, and zip code) of all real property owned by the corporation or in which the corporation owns an interest.
8.Please state the make of any vehicles (automobiles, motorcycles, boats, aircraft, trailers, or other engine-powered methods of transportation) owned by the corporation.
9.Please state the following information about each checking or savings account maintained by the corporation.
a.Name and address of institution:
b.Account number:
c.Name on account:
d.Authorized signatures:
e.Present balance:
10.Please state the value of any stocks, bonds, or other securities of any class issued by any government, governmental agency, company, firm, or corporation owned by the corporation.
11.Please state the following information for each claim for money against others by reason of notes, claims for damages, casualty losses from fire, wind, theft, or otherwise, and accounts receivable or the like.
a.Description of claim:
b.Name and address of debtor:
c.Amount claimed due:
12.Briefly describe and state the net value of all assets currently owned by the corporation that have not been previously identified in answer to these interrogatories.
13.Please state the gross income of the corporation for the year ending this past December 31 (you may round off to the nearest thousand dollars).
The following information is requested in order to help us work out a settlement with you. You are not required to answer the following questions.
14.Please state all reasons why the corporation has not paid this debt.
15.If our client is willing to accept less than the full amount of the claim against the corporation, would the corporation be able to obtain a lump sum of money to pay to our client?
16.How much money would the corporation be able and willing to pay to our client within the next thirty days to settle this case?
17.If arrangements for a lump-sum settlement cannot be made, please state when the corporation could start making monthly payments.
18.If the corporation cannot start monthly payments within the next thirty days, please state why not.
19.Please state how much the corporation is able and willing to pay per month toward satisfaction of this debt.
20.Why is the corporation unable or unwilling to pay more than the amount listed in answer to the previous questions?
